Tens of thousands of Canada’s steel and aluminum workers will be among the hardest hit when U.S. President Donald Trump’s tariffs kick in. Caryn Lieberman speaks with people in Hamilton, Ont., where the steel industry once dominated the economy, about how they’re bracing for impact.
